Transaction 62f43b2ed717d79780300ea502591ab8f9a818134e235cdd23bbc0a2a915e0d1

15 Input
2 Outputs
  • 62f43b2ed717d79780300ea502591ab8f9a818134e235cdd23bbc0a2a915e0d1:0
  • value  10463
    address  bc1qjfqerdx3rafx682s0655437zytr4ytnujemaw3
  • 62f43b2ed717d79780300ea502591ab8f9a818134e235cdd23bbc0a2a915e0d1:1
  • value  7339500
    address  bc1qpa66f7yvq4ca2jysd76whpr5wetqh34e4756tx